Management Meeting Minutes — Pricing, Ferrowell Line. Attendees: ops, commercial, finance. Agreed: list prices on the Ferrowell range hold through Q2. Margin erosion flagged on mid-tier SKUs; finance to model a 4% adjustment. Volume rebates for the Hallowmere account deferred pending review. No changes to channel pricing. Next review in six weeks. Supporting rationale is recorded immediately below.

confidential, hawip-yahag: Istaxix Works plans to raise the Silir list price by 64.9 percent in October. The finance team signed off on a budget of $57.9 million for Project Raleth. The renewal with Goroxax Group closes at $25.0 million a year, 56.0 percent below the last contract. Project Silion slips by one quarter because of the supplier delay.

LiftSim is the elevator-dispatch simulator maintained by the Cabine team at Vertaline Systems. For scenario bugs, open a ticket first. For dispatch-algorithm questions, ping the Cabine channel. Licensing and seat counts go to procurement. Crashes during replay mode are a known issue; attach the scenario file. For anything urgent or unclear, contact the LiftSim maintainers directly below.

alerts address for kafof-bagag: kasael@olvarqdyn.corp

## Artifact Signing — SDK Parity Notes (Weekly Sync)

Kestrel SDK for Android reached parity with the Swift client this sprint: offline queueing, batched telemetry, and retry semantics now match. Both SDKs ship as signed artifacts from the same pipeline. Remaining gap: background sync throttling, targeted next sprint. Verify both release bundles before tagging. Both artifacts validate against the shared signing key below.

signing key of kawig-fafog = bky19_6Fypv1qws7J8qJtaYjX

## Nightly Reindex — Where It Comes From

Heads up, support folks: the Quillomar search index rebuilds every night around 02:30. If a customer says search results look stale or weird in the morning, odds are the reindex either failed or ran against an old snapshot. You can tell which code version did the rebuild because each run stamps its provenance into the job log — no guessing needed. Before escalating, grab that stamp and attach it to the ticket. Last night's run came from the build shown below.

session token of kahog-bahif = htk9_f63daec35